timer register-complete (R2)
Purpose Use the timer register-complete command to configure the timeout value for
register signals of R2 signaling.
Use the undo timer register-complete command to restore the default
value.
This command applies to E1 voice only.
Syntax timer register-complete group-b time
undo timer register-complete group-b
Parameters group-b time
Timeout value in which the originating point waits for
Group-B signal of R2 signaling. The terminating point
should send Group-B signal in the specified time when
switching to Group-B exchange. It ranges from 100 to
90,000ms. By default, it is set to 30,000ms.
Example Configure the maximum Group-B signal exchange time to 10,000 ms during
connecting process.
[Router-cas1/0/0:0] timer register-complete group-b 10000
View This command can be used in the following views:
■ R2 CAS view
Description This command applies to E1 voice only.
